What is the QIEC Super Insurance Transfer Form?
The QIEC Super Insurance Transfer Form is designed for members of QIEC Super to facilitate the transfer of existing insurance cover from a previous superannuation fund or individual insurer. This form plays a crucial role in ensuring that members can maintain their insurance coverage seamlessly.
Transferring insurance cover to QIEC Super is essential as it consolidates various benefits under one superannuation fund. Members can transfer types of cover such as Death cover, Total and Permanent Disablement (TPD) cover, and Income Protection, allowing for a more streamlined approach to managing their insurance needs.

Who is eligible to use the QIEC Super Insurance Transfer Form?
Eligibility is primarily for current members of QIEC Super who wish to transfer their existing insurance cover from another fund or insurer. Confirm your membership status and ensure that your existing cover qualifies for transfer.
What is the deadline for submitting the form?
The completed QIEC Super Insurance Transfer Form must be submitted within 60 days from the date you sign and date it. Make sure to keep track of your submission timeline.
